Back to the Baroque: sacred music of the early Italian Baroque
Works by Monteverdi, Frescobaldi, Alessandro Grandi
Friday, 18th December 18:00 (GMT+2)
Vespro a due voci
Sacred music of the early Italian Baroque. Motets and instrumental music by Claudio Monteverdi (1567-1643), Girolamo Frescobaldi (1583-1643), Alessandro Grandi (1586-1630) and their contemporaries.
